    ⭕Nice tips! If I may add something, I think keying sets are fundamental but at the same level, if not higher, is the NORMALIZE button. Usually, rotation values in the graph editor get to big next to location values; the normalize button puts everything between -1 and 1 making the action much easier to read. I recommend to always work with normalize option on, because you are going to be more interested in how the values change in time instead of knowing the exact value a key is set on.

    Great video! There's definitely a lot of ways to animate, but for me, specially in a production, I set keys on all of the controllers for each Main pose. This way I can have a Blocking to show once it's converted to Step, as well as, easy in-betweens by borrowing from previous and next key frame, for each controller. If I need to delay the action on arm for example, I can grab the arm controllers in-between my 2 main keys, and press Shift-E and drag my mouse closer to the previous main key.
    There's definitely a little bit of cleaning up to do for dead keys on the graph editor, but I find this works best for me.
